The pitch of your voice is determined by the tension in your vocal cords, which can be adjusted by muscles in your larynx. When your vocal cords are stretched tighter, they vibrate faster and produce a higher pitch. Conversely, when they are more relaxed, they vibrate slower and produce a lower pitch.
For speech, as for music, pitch means the frequency of the sound your voice is producing. High frequencies produce a high-pitched voice, and low frequencies produce low-pitched voices. On average, women's voices are pitched about an octave higher than men's.
